Short Takes

In Georgia, four gay and lesbian elected officials - Atlanta City Council president Cathy Woolard, state Rep. Karla Drenner, Decatur Commissioner Kecia Cunningham and East Point Councilman Lance Rhodes - submitted and signed commentary to the press that gay marriage legislation condones discrimination. AJC printed the commentary verbatim. Atlanta Journal Constitution

The California State Assembly opened the doors to a California Veterans Memorial Commission that could eventually approve a state memorial to gay, lesbian, bisexual and transgender military veterans. The bill passed 45-28 along party lines after a fierce debate, with Democrats in support and Republicans opposing. Seven Assembly members abstained from voting. The bill now goes to the Senate for debate. Contra Costa Times
